Navi Mumbai to Face 14-Hour Water Cut on April 10 for Pipeline Repair
Navi Mumbai: There will be no water supply across Navi Mumbai Municipal Corporation’s (NMMC) jurisdiction on Thursday, April 10, as the civic body undertakes essential maintenance work on the Morbe main water pipeline near Aghroli Bridge in Belapur.
The pipeline, located alongside the railway tracks, has been experiencing frequent leakages, prompting NMMC to initiate the first phase of its replacement.
As part of the operation, water supply through the main line will be completely shut off for 14 hours, from 10:00 AM to 12:00 midnight on April 10.
The shutdown will impact several nodes, including Belapur, Nerul, Vashi, Turbhe, Sanpada, Koparkhairane, Ghansoli, and Airoli. Additionally, residents in CIDCO-administered Kharghar and Kamothe, as well as those with direct tap connections from the main line, will also face disruption.
NMMC has further informed that water pressure on Friday, April 11, may remain low and supply could be insufficient across these areas.
The civic body has urged citizens to store adequate water in advance and use it sparingly during the period. It has also appealed for public cooperation to ensure the smooth execution of the repair work.
